Transaction 81f11070c35401499f87cc843e7ff4da630b9987553f7130ec9335ac1f69103b
1 Input
1 Output
-
81f11070c35401499f87cc843e7ff4da630b9987553f7130ec9335ac1f69103b:0
- value
- 17874846
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ff449dcd74dedc722a419c01c1c3aeb020bb4cba
- address
- bc1qlazfmnt5mmw8y2jpnsqursawkqstkn96kw2pew